Transaction 58a74e3f3b5c7f698b2522a47ba5f071ef036211b8a4c4294fed940b6dd16d54

block
eb4e4ef256275a9e062125dbe246be7f74f438bb00a340acb0bdf12ca169c860

1 Input

6 Outputs